Four new dimeric sorbicillinoids (1-3 and 5) and a new monomeric sorbicillinoid (4) as well as six known analogs (6-11) were purified from the fungal strain Hypocrea jecorina H8, which was obtained from mangrove sediment, and showed potent inhibitory activity against the tea pathogenic fungus Pestalotiopsis theae (P. theae). The planar structures of 1-5 were assigned by analyses of their UV, IR, HR-ESI-MS, and NMR spectroscopic data. All the compounds were evaluated for growth inhibition of tea pathogenic fungus P. theae. Compounds 5, 6, 8, 9, and 10 exhibited more potent inhibitory activities compared with the positive control hexaconazole with an ED50 of 24.25 ± 1.57 µg/mL. The ED50 values of compounds 5, 6, 8, 9, and 10 were 9.13 ± 1.25, 2.04 ± 1.24, 18.22 ± 1.29, 1.83 ± 1.37, and 4.68 ± 1.44 µg/mL, respectively. Additionally, the effects of these compounds on zebrafish embryo development were also evaluated. Except for compounds 5 and 8, which imparted toxic effects on zebrafish even at 0.625 µM, the other isolated compounds did not exhibit significant toxicity to zebrafish eggs, embryos, or larvae. Taken together, sorbicillinoid derivatives (6, 9, and 10) from H. jecorina H8 displayed low toxicity and high anti-tea pathogenic fungus potential.

OBJECTIVE: The study aimed to compare the Steroid 5 alpha-reductase 3 (SRD5A3) expression levels in breast cancer (BC) and normal tissues, to investigate the prognostic value of SRD5A3 mRNA expression in BC patients and to identify the SRD5A3-related signaling pathways using bioinformatics approaches. METHODS: We evaluated the expression levels of SRD5A3 and survival data in BC patients using different bioinformatic databases. Further, Cox regression analysis was conducted to predict the independent prognostic factors for BC. Moreover, the association of SRD5A3 with clinicopathological factors was measured through LinkedOmics database. And the potential role of SRD5A3 was determined by Gene Ontology and KEGG pathway enrichment analysis. Finally, protein network of SRD5A3 was constructed and genetic alterations were analyzed. RESULTS: Bioinformatic data indicated that both mRNA and protein expression levels of SRD5A3 were higher in BC group than those in the normal group (P < 0.05). Besides, BC patients with higher SRD5A3 mRNA expression levels had a lower overall survival (all P < 0.05). Cox regression analysis further demonstrated the independent prognostic value of SRD5A3 in BC (P = 0.015). SRD5A3 mRNA expression was significantly associated with N stage (P < 0.001), age (P < 0.05), and histologic subtype (P < 0.001) but had no significant relationship with other clinical characteristics (all P > 0.05). Moreover, the functional enrichment analysis revealed that the SRD5A3 was involved in metabolism-related pathways (all P < 0.05). CONCLUSIONS: SRD5A3 was highly expressed in BC tissues and high SRD5A3 expression was related to poorer prognosis. SRD5A3 serves as an oncogene and might function as a potential biomarker for prognosis and a therapeutic target for BC.

Exosome is a kind of nanoscale-size extracellular vesicles secreted by the means of cell active stimulation with outer membrane structure of vacuoles corpuscle. It can carry and transfer a lot of biological molecules, such as DNA fragments, circular RNA (circRNA), messenger RNA (mRNA), microRNA (miRNA), functional proteins, transcription factors, etc., so as to achieve the goal of information transmission between cells. The relationship between exosomes and diabetes has received extensive attention in recent years. The exosomes play an important role in insulin sensitivity, glucose homeostasis and vascular endothelial function. This paper reviews the role of exosomes in the occurrence and development of diabetes and its complications, and discusses the role and prospect of exosomes as a target for diabetes treatment and its role in the diagnosis and treatment of diabetes.

Cisplatin (CDDP)-based systematic chemotherapy remains the mainstay of treatment for muscle-invasive bladder cancer (MIBC). However, acquired resistance to CDDP, a multifactorial process governed by an array of signals acting at different levels, is the major problem in BC treatment. Here, we report for the first time that, expression of Paired-box gene 5 (PAX5), a B-cell essential transcription factor, was significantly induced in CDDP-resistant BC tissues and in experimentally-induced CDDP-resistant BC cells. Inhibition of PAX5 expression by shRNA treatment effectively improved CDDP sensitivity in BC cells, whereas overexpression of PAX5 potentiated CDDP resistance through supporting BC cell survival. Mechanistically, using luciferase reporter and chromatin immunoprecipitation assays, we identified prostaglandin-endoperoxide synthase 2 (PTGS2, also called COX2), a potent enzyme responsible for prostanoids formation and inflammatory response, as the direct down-stream target of PAX5. PAX5 exerted its oncogenic function during the pathogenesis of CDDP resistance via stimulation of PTGS2 transcription. These observations collectively suggest that dysregulation of PAX5/PTGS2 cascade plays a causal role in the induction of CDDP resistance and gene silencing approaches targeting this pathway may therefore provide a novel therapeutic strategy for overcoming CDDP resistance in BC.

BACKGROUND: Researchers are looking for biomimetic mineralization of ena/mel to manage dental erosion. This study evaluated biomimetic mineralization of demineralized enamel induced by a synthetic and self-assembled oligopeptide amphiphile (OPA). RESULTS: The results showed that the OPA self-assembled into nano-fibres in the presence of calcium ions and in neutral acidity. The OPA was alternately immersed in calcium chloride and sodium hypophosphate solutions to evaluate its property of mineralization. Transmission electron microscopy (TEM) and scanning electron microscopy (SEM) showed nucleation and growth of amorphous calcium phosphate along the self-assembled OPA nano-fibres when it was repetitively exposed to solutions with calcium and phosphate ions. Energy dispersive spectrometry (EDS) confirmed that these nano-particles contained calcium and phosphate. Furthermore, electron diffraction pattern suggested that the nano-particles precipitated on OPA nano-fibres were comparable to amorphous calcium phosphate. Acid-etched human enamel slices were incubated at 37°C in metastable calcium phosphate solution with the OPA for biomimetic mineralization. SEM and X-ray diffraction indicated that the OPA induced the formation of hydroxyapatite crystals in organized bundles on etched enamel. TEM micrographs revealed there were 20-30 nm nano-amorphous calcium phosphate precipitates in the biomimetic mineralizing solution. The particles were found separately bound to the oligopeptide fibres. Biomimetic mineralization with or without the oligopeptide increased demineralized enamel microhardness. CONCLUSIONS: A novel OPA was successfully fabricated, which fostered the biomimetic mineralization of demineralized enamel. It is one of the primary steps towards the design and construction of novel biomaterial for future clinical therapy of dental erosion.

BACKGROUND: While childhood adversity (CA) is known to be associated with multiple adverse outcomes, its link with dementia is an area with limited exploration and inconsistent agreement. The study aimed to examine the longitudinal associations of CA with incident all-cause dementia and to quantify the potential mediating pathways. METHODS: Data from the UK Biobank. CA, encompassing neglect and abuse, was evaluated retrospectively by an online mental health questionnaire. Physical performance, psychological factors, lifestyles, and biological indicators assessed at baseline were considered potential mediators. Incident all-cause dementia was defined by International Classification of Diseases, Tenth Revision codes obtained through self-reported medical conditions, primary care, hospital admission, and death registrations. Cox proportional hazard models were applied to estimate the longitudinal associations. Mediation analyses were conducted on potential mediators to examine their contribution. RESULTS: This cohort study comprised 150 152 nondemented individuals (mean [SD] age, 55.9 [7.7] years) at baseline (2006-2010). Compared to individuals who did not experience CA, those exposed to any CA exhibited a 30.0% higher risk of dementia (hazard ratio = 1.300, 95% confidence interval [CI]: 1.129-1.496). Each additional CA was associated with a 15.5% (95% CI: 8.8%-22.5%, pfor trend < .001) increased dementia risks. Depression, smoking, and low grip strength explained 8.7%, 2.4%, and 0.9% of the associations, respectively. Biomarkers involving inflammation, erythrocytes, liver, and kidney function mediated the associations by 0.6%-1.4%. CONCLUSIONS: The study revealed the detrimental effects of CA on dementia and identified some potential mediators, namely depression, smoking, low grip strength, and several targeted biomarkers. In addition to calling more attention to CA, the findings underscore the importance of interventions targeting modifiable mediators in preventing dementia.

BACKGROUND: Substantial evidence indicates that experiencing physical abuse and neglect during childhood significantly elevates the likelihood of developing depression in adulthood. Nevertheless, there remains a dearth of understanding regarding the mechanisms underpinning this correlation. OBJECTIVE: In this study, we aimed to examine the associations of childhood physical abuse and physical neglect with depression using follow-up data from UK Biobank and quantified the contribution of smoking, insomnia, and BMI in these associations. PARTICIPANTS AND SETTINGS: This study included 144,704 participants (64,168 men and 80,536 women) from UK Biobank, most of whom were white (97 %). METHODS: Physical abuse and physical neglect were measured using two items of Childhood Trauma Screener (CTS). Data on the incidence of depression were obtained from primary care, hospital inpatient records, self-reported medical conditions, and death registries. We used a sequential mediation analysis based on the "g-formula" approach to explore the individual and joint effects of potential mediators. RESULTS: The depression incidence rate was 1.85 per 1000 person-years for men and 2.83 per 1000 person-years for women, respectively. Results of Cox proportional risk regression showed that physical abuse (HRs: 1.39-1.53, P < 0.001) and physical neglect (HRs: 1.43-1.60, P < 0.001) are associated with depression. Smoking, insomnia, and BMI together mediated 3 %-26 % of the associations. CONCLUSIONS: These findings contribute to our understanding of how physical abuse and physical neglect influence depression. Furthermore, a more effective reduction in the burden of depression can be achieved by managing modifiable mediators.

OBJECTIVE: To observe the effect of modified acupuncture at sphenopalatine ganglion for allergic rhinitis (AR). METHODS: A total of 80 patients with AR were randomly divided into an observation group and a control group, 40 cases in each group. In the observation group, modified acupuncture at sphenopalatine ganglion was given, 30 min each time, 2 times a week and with an interval of 3-4 days. In the control group, budesonide nasal spray was given. Both groups were treated for 4 weeks. The total nasal symptom score (TNSS) and total non-nasal symptom score (TNNSS) were observed before treatment, after first treatment, after last treatment and 4 weeks after treatment; the scores of visual analogue scale (VAS) and rhinoconjunctivitis quality of life questionnaire (RQLQ) were observed before treatment, after last treatment and 4 weeks after treatment; the recurrence condition was evaluated 4 weeks after treatment; the clinical efficacy was evaluated after last treatment in the two groups. RESULTS: Compared with before treatment, the total scores and each score of TNSS, TNNSS scores after first treatment, after last treatment and 4 weeks after treatment were decreased in both groups (P<0.01, P<0.05). After first treatment, the total score, stuffy nose score, itchy nose score of TNSS and TNNSS score in the observation group were lower than the control group (P<0.01, P<0.05). After last treatment, the total score, stuffy nose score, itchy nose score of TNSS in the observation group were lower than the control group (P<0.01). Four weeks after treatment, the total score and each score of TNSS, TNNSS score in the observation group were lower than the control group (P<0.01, P<0.05). Compared with before treatment, the scores of VAS and RQLQ after last treatment and 4 weeks after treatment were decreased in both groups (P<0.01), and those in the observation group were lower than the control group (P<0.01). The recurrence rate was 13.5% (5/37) in the observation group, which was lower than 44.8% (13/29) in the control group (P<0.01). The total effective rate was 92.5% (37/40) in the observation group, which was higher than 72.5% (29/40) in the control group (P<0.05). CONCLUSION: Modified acupuncture at sphenopalatine ganglion could effectively improve symptoms and quality of life in patients with AR, and the recurrence rate is lower.

OBJECTIVE: Acupuncture can improve the symptoms of alcohol-induced bodily injury and has been accepted by the World Health Organization. In this study, in vivo fluorescence imaging (IVFI) was applied to display and evaluate the effect of electroacupuncture (EA) on liver function (LF) in mice with chronic alcoholic liver injury (cALI). METHODS: IVFI of the Cy5.5-galactosylated polylysine (Cy5.5-GP) probe targeting the liver asialoglycoprotein receptor (ASGPR) and liver indocyanine green (ICG) clearance was performed to visually evaluate the effect of EA at ST36 and BL18 on liver reserve function and hepatic metabolism in mice with cALI. In addition, changes in ASGPR expression, serum indexes of LF, and hepatic morphology were observed. RESULTS: After EA at ST36 and BL18, the ASGPR-targeted fluorescence signals (FS) in the liver increased significantly in cALI mice (p < 0.05) and exhibited relationships with liver ASGPR expression, liver ICG clearance, liver histology, and serum marker levels of LF in cALI mice undergoing EA intervention. CONCLUSIONS: As displayed by IVFI, EA at ST36 and BL18 appears to improve liver reserve function and inhibit the development of liver injury in mice with cALI. EA may have potential as a treatment strategy to protect against ALI.

Background: Visually evaluating liver function is a hot topic in hepatology research. There are few reliable and practical visualization methods for evaluating the liver function in vivo in experimental studies. In this study, we established a multimodal imaging approach for in vivo liver function evaluation and compared healthy mice with chronic alcoholic liver injury (cALI) model mice to explore its potential applicability in experimental research. Methods: In vivo fluorescence imaging (IVFI) technology was utilized to visually represent the clearance of indocyanine green from the liver of both healthy mice and mice with cALI. The reserve liver function was evaluated via IVFI using the Cy5.5-galactosylated polylysine probe, which targets the asialoglycoprotein receptor of hepatocytes. Hepatic microcirculation was assessed through laser speckle perfusion imaging of hepatic blood perfusion. The liver microstructure was then investigated by in vivo confocal laser endomicroscopy imaging. Finally, hepatic asialoglycoprotein receptor expression, histology, and the levels of serum alanine aminotransferase and aspartate aminotransferase were measured. Results: In vivo multimodal imaging results intuitively and dynamically showed that indocyanine green clearance [mean ± standard deviation (SD): 30.83±14.71, 95% confidence interval (CI): 20.3 to 41.35], the fluorescence signal intensity (mean ± SD: 1,217.92±117.63; 95% CI: 1,148.38 to 1,290.84) and fluorescence aggregation area (mean ± SD: 5,855.80±1,271.81; 95% CI: 5,051.57 to 6,653.88) of Cy5.5-galactosylated polylysine targeting the asialoglycoprotein receptor, and hepatic blood perfusion (mean ± SD: 1,494.86±299.33; 95% CI: 1,316.98 to 1,690.16) in model mice were significantly lower than those in healthy mice (all P<0.001). Compared to healthy mice, the model mice exhibited a significant decline in liver asialoglycoprotein receptor expression (mean ± SD: 219.03±16.34; 95% CI: 208.97 to 230.69; P<0.001), increased serum alanine aminotransferase (mean ± SD: 149.70±47.89 U/L; 95% CI: 81.75 to 128.89; P=0.01) and aspartate aminotransferase levels (mean ± SD: 106.30±36.13 U/L; 95% CI: 122.01 to 180.17; P=0.021), hepatocyte swelling and deformation, disappearance of the hepatic cord structure, partial necrosis, and disintegration of hepatocytes. The imaging features of fluorescence signals in liver regions, hepatic blood perfusion and microstructure were biologically related to hepatic asialoglycoprotein receptor expression, serum indices of liver function, and histopathology in model mice. Conclusions: Utilizing in vivo multimodal imaging technology to assess liver function is a viable approach for experimental research, providing dynamic and intuitive visual evaluations in a rapid manner.

The aim of this study was to investigate the traditional meridian theory using speckle laser blood flow scanning technology to observe microcirculation of the Hegu acupoint area after acupuncture stimulation on distant points. An observational study was conducted to observe the microvascular perfusion of Hegu (LI4) and control points after acupuncturing Quchi (LI11). Thirty healthy volunteers (mean age 31.6 ± 8.7 years) received deqi acupuncture on Quchi (LI11, right side), and simultaneously changes in microvascular perfusion of Sanjian (LI3), Hegu (LI4), Yangxi (LI5), and two control points were observed before, during, and after needling using a MOOR speckle laser. The results showed that the changes in microvascular perfusion of the observed points are not regular. After correction, the experiment showed that the blood perfusion on 3 meridian acupoints was increased while the perfusion on 2 control points was decreased following acupuncture stimulation, the changes at Hegu (LI4) being the statistically most significant ones. Deqi acupuncture can help in regulating the body's blood flow, with a certain degree of meridian specificity.

OBJECTIVE: To explore the pathogenesis of tumors by blocking the normal differentiation process of stem cells. METHODS: Bone marrow mesenchymal stem cells (BMSCs) from rats were isolated, cultured and purified by whole bone marrow adherence method. The rat BMSCs were induced to differentiate into adipocytes with dexamethasone, insulin and indomethacin. Blockage of the differentiation process was induced by 3-methylcholanthrene (3-MC). RESULTS: The differentiation experiment showed that at 30 days after the induction, oil red O staining-positive cells occurred with increased intracytolasmic lipid droplets, characteristic for adipocytes. The differentiation blockage experiment showed that at 30 days after induction, the deposits of oil red O staining-cytoplasmic lipid droplets was significantly reduced, indicating that the blocked cells were adipocytes, but not fully differentiated. Morphological identification showed that cell contact inhibition disappeared, abnormal cell nuclei, increased number of micronucleus aberration and karyotype abnormalities, indicating that malignant transformation of the stem cells occurred after the differentiation blockage. CONCLUSIONS: The results of this study show a blockage of the differentiation of that stem cells at the intermediate phase, and a tendency of malignant transformation of the stem cells. The results of our study provide new evidence that cancer stem cells may be originated by suppression of stem cell differentiation.

OBJECTIVE: To compare the effects on the body surface of different kinds of placebo/sham acupuncture with that of traditional needling sensation acupuncture. METHODS: Point Neiguan (PC 6) of 29 healthy subjects, 19 males and 10 females, was stimulated with needling sensation, shallow, placebo and deep acupuncture at the non-acupoint. After stimulation with different methods of acupuncture, the change in perfusion of the micrangium in the skin surface around the elbow joint, with Point Quze (PC 3) as its center, was observed with laser Doppler blood-flow imaging. RESULTS: Judging from the absolute value of perfusion of the skin surface micrangium, several methods of acupuncture can cause change in blood flow. The ratio of blood-flow perfusion in the meridian area in and around Quze declined before and after needling insertion in needling sensation acupuncture and shallow acupuncture. This observation did not occur in placebo and non-acupoint acupuncture. Needling sensation acupuncture at an acupoint can relatively reduce the perfusion of the micrangium in the projective area of the meridian where the acupoint is located on the body surface (P < 0.05), indicating the specificity of meridians. CONCLUSIONS: Stimulation of an acupoint or a point on the body surface with any type of acupuncture can cause change in blood flow in the skin near the needling point. However, the biological mechanism underlying this phenomenon needs to be further explored.

OBJECTIVE: To investigate and compare the effects of Electrothermal Bian-stone moxibustion and traditional box-moxibustion on capillary blood perfusion in the body surface. METHODS: Twenty healthy subjects, 18 females and 2 males, aged averagely 36 years, were enrolled in this experiment. The traditional box-moxibustion and electrothermal Bian-stone moxibustion were respectively given on the hypogastrium around Guanyuan (CV 4), and the changes of local capillary blood perfusion in the body surface were investigated with Laser Doppler Perfusion Imaging (LDPI). RESULTS: The traditional box-moxibustion was superior to the electrothermal Bian-stone moxibustion in the transient increasing effect in whole body and the long-term increasing effect in the local area of moxibustion on capillary blood perfusion; but for both methods, the increasing effect on the capillary blood perfusion in the local area of moxibustion was same. CONCLUSION: Electrothermal Bian-stone moxibustion can not completely take the place of the traditional box-moxibustion; but for some disorders with local pain, they possibly have the same effects.

The defensive function of defensive qi in Huangdi Neijing (The Yellow Emperor 's Inner Classic) includes the effect of immune system of human body against the pathogen invasion. According to the basic research, it is believed that the circulation of defensive qi in meridian is interpreted as the flow of interstitial fluid in the low hydraulic resistance channel that is overlapped with lymphatic vessels, transporting the antigen information from interstitium to lymph nodes and generating adaptive immune response. Enhancing meridian circulation and promoting the flow of interstitial fluid may improve the immunity, which demonstrating the thought of traditional Chinese meridian as "pathogens failing to invade the body when the anti-pathogenic qi is strong enough inside".

On the base of the analysis on the original text in Huangdi Neijing (The Yellow Emperor ¢s Inner Classic) and in association with the meridian tracing experiment results in transparent fish, rats and human body, the routes of conception vessel and governor vessel were recognized de novo. The starting site of conception vessel has been described as "the center of uterus" and "the inferior part of Zhongji (CV 3)", which refer to the same region. The running course of conception vessel includes 3 routes, named the deep abdominal route, the deep dorsal route and the superficial abdominal route. The governor vessel starts at Qugu (CV 2) on the pubis and its running course includes 4 routes, named the buttock-spine ascending route, the head-back descending route, the abdomen-face ascending route and the head-back midline route. Both the conception vessel and the governor vessel distribute on the anterior and the posterior aspects of the trunk, head and face, but they are in deep and shallow layers respectively, forming two cycles internally and externally. Such recognition is really not the pattern, known by the people, that conception vessel distributes in the front, while the governor vessel on the back.

The anatomical basis of acupuncture meridians continues to be enigmatic. Although much attention has been placed on potential correlations with inter/intramuscular fascia or lower electrical impedance, animal studies performed in the past 40 years have shown that tracer dyes-specifically Tc-99m pertechnetate-injected at strategic skin points generate linear migrations closely aligning with acupuncture meridians. To evaluate whether this phenomenon is also observable in humans, we injected two fluorescent dyes-fluorescein sodium and indocyanine green (ICG)-into the dermal layer both at acupuncture points (PC5, PC6, and PC7) and a nonacupoint control. Fifteen healthy volunteers were enrolled in this study. Of the 19 trials of fluorescein injected at PC6, 15 (79%) were associated with slow diffusion of the dye proximally along a path matching closely with the pericardium meridian. Furthermore, the dye emerged and coalesced proximally at exactly acupoint PC3. Injections of ICG at the acupoints PC5, PC6, or PC7 showed a similar trajectory close to the injection site but diverged when migrating proximally, failing converge on acupoint PC3. Injections of either dye at an adjacent PC6-control did not generate any notable linear pathway. Both ultrasound imaging and vein-locating device did not reveal any corresponding vessels (arterial or venous) at the visualized tracer pathway but did demonstrate correlations with intermuscular fascia.

The theory of traditional Chinese medicine believes that meridian-collateral (jingluo) is an important system to maintain life and participates in the formation and cure of disease. Exploring the biological connotation of meridian-collateral is the key content in the modern research of traditional Chinese meridian. For more than 60 years, scholars at home and abroad have carried out the researches of meridian-collateral from the fields of biomedicine (e.g. physiology, anatomy and histomorphology), imaging, physics, chemistry, computer technology, etc. Meridian-collateral research in modern times demonstrates a multi-disciplinary historical development and provides multi-perspective scientific information for understanding meridian-collateral. The meridian-collateral research in future needs more accurate multidisciplinary intersection, which will be the light of hope to reveal the biological connotation of meridian-collateral.

OBJECTIVE: To observe the effect of electroacupuncture (EA) on the hemorheology and hepatic microcirculation in mice with chronic alcoholic liver injury (cALI), so as to explore the microcirculation mechanism of EA underlying regulating liver function in cALI mice. METHODS: Forty Kunming mice were randomly assigned to control, model, acupoint EA and non-acupoint EA groups, with 10 mice in each group. The cALI model was established by gavage with 50% ethanol (15 mL/kg,2 times per day with 8 hours' interval) for 28 d. Mice in the acupoint EA group received EA at bilateral "Zusanli" (ST36) and "Ganshu"(GB11) for 20 min, once daily for 14 d. And mice in the non-acupoint EA group received EA the spot about 1 cm lateral to GB11 and 0.5 cm lateral to ST36 respectively for 20 min, once daily for 14 d. The hepatic blood perfusion (HBP) of mice was detected by laser speckle perfusion imaging. The index of hemorheology, serum markers of liver function and hepatic histology in mice were observed by automatic blood rheometer, automatic bio-analysis machine and H.E. staining, respectively. RESULTS: Compared with the control group, the HBP of the model group was significantly decreased (P<0.05); the low-cut whole blood viscosity, plasma viscosity, and erythrocyte sedimentation level were significantly increased (P<0.05), and the red blood cell deformation index was significantly decreased (P<0.05); serum alanine aminotransferase (ALT) and gamma-glutamyl transferase (GGT) increased significantly (P<0.05) in the model group. Hepatocyte steatosis accompanied by inflammatory cell infiltration and focal necrosis was observed in the model group. After EA at ST36 and GB11, and in comparison with the model group showed that the HBP was significantly increased (P<0.05); the low-cut whole blood viscosity, plasma viscosity, erythrocyte sedimentation rate and serum GGT were significantly decreased (P<0.05), and the red blood cell deformation index was significantly increased (P<0.05); the degree of fatty degeneration in the liver tissue was reduced, and the focal necrosis was reduced. The plasma viscosity, erythrocyte sedimentation rate were significantly decreased (P<0.05), and the red blood cell deformation index was significantly increased in the non-acupoint EA group relevant to the model group (P<0.05). The erythrocyte sedimentation rate and the red blood cell deformation index of the acupoint EA group was significantly lower than that of the non-acupoint EA group (P<0.05). CONCLUSION: EA at ST36 and GB11 could improve the hemorheological disorder and the hepatic microcirculation, and inhibit the deve-lopment of liver injury in cALI mice.
